Meg Smith

Meg Smith

MSc, FCAMPT
Physiotherapist

About

Meg graduated from McMaster University’s school of physiotherapy in 1999. She subsequently completed a fellowship in Sport Physiotherapy at Western University’s Fowler Kennedy Sport Medicine Clinic and a Master of Science through McMaster University’s School of Rehabilitation Science in 2017.

Meg’s areas of interest include musculoskeletal physiotherapy and sports injury management. To this end, she holds certification in acupuncture, is a Fellow of the Canadian Academy of Manipulative Physiotherapy and is a member of the National Strength and Conditioning Association.

Meg has contributed to Cochrane Canada’s Back and Neck group with a research interest in exercise for neck disorders. She has been active within the physiotherapy community as a clinical mentor and orthopaedic instructor for the Canadian Physiotherapy Association. Her professional involvement in sport has included university, club and national team coverage for rugby, hockey, fastball, lacrosse, ultimate frisbee and curling.

A former competitive Nordic skier, paddler and fastpitch softball player, Meg is now just happy to try to keep up with her children's activities .
